Riders, start your hogs! Nearly 450 motorcycle riders await a B-1B Lancer's takeoff at Ellsworth Air Force Base, S.D., Aug. 5. The flyover is the signal to begin the Dakota Thunder Motorcycle Run from Ellsworth to the 68th Annual Sturgis (S.D.) Motorcycle Rally. (U.S. Air Force photo/Airman Corey Hook)

U.S. Coast Guard Cutter Dallas (WHEC 716) 080827-N-4044H-063 BATUMI, Georgia (Aug. 27, 2008) Local Georgians gather to welcome the crew of the U.S. Coast Guard Cutter Dallas (WHEC 716). Dallas arrived with more than 76,000 pounds of humanitarian assistance supplies to be given to the people of Georgia. The supplies are in response to the request of the government of the Republic of Georgia. Dallas is part of Combined Task Force 367, the maritime element of the U.S. humanitarian assistance mission to Georgia. (U.S. Navy photo by Mass Communication Specialist 3rd Class Eddie Harrison/Released)
